This visit to Marco Polo truly saddened me. If you read some of my past reviews of this hotel I noted it was my favorite place to stay anywhere in the world. This was my first post Covid visit and I was shocked and disappointed. - Basic maintenance has not been completed. For example, there is a glass elevator that goes to Blu their rooftop restaurant. This elevator was out of order and when I asked why I was told “Covid.” Covid travel restrictions were lifted a long time ago and that’s no excuse. In a second example, we returned to our room after a long night and the key did not work. It turned out the battery in the electronic device on the door needed to be replaced and the front desk understand the issue immediately, so this must happen often. Good hotels replace these batteries on a schedule so the guests never suffer from dead batteries. - Service, which used to be outstanding?@, is now unacceptable. First, the English language skills of most employees we encountered were sub par. Second, the person who checked me in was being trained, so the check in process was very slow. Third, service at the poolside bar during lunch was slow, the waitstaff inattentive and they failed to include my banana shake on the bill so as we are leaving the grab us and give us a second bill to pay. Fourth, service at breakfast was terrible. I had to ask for black tea three times before I got it, seeking some out 3 times as no one ever came to check on us. When we arrived around 9 AM there was no bacon (later replenished with bacon that looked so bad I did not even try it, fatty and not crisp), there was 1 banana, which was never replenished, there were no juice glasses (later replenished). The food quality was adequate but not nearly up to pre-Covid standards. Overall the service was lacking. - I was also disappointed that the lobby lounge, which used to have live music every night now has piano music only and only 1 night per week I am told. - There was a cart of dirty linens in our hallway both days Some of these things are not expensive or hard to fix. It doesn’t cost a lot to have live music in the lounge nightly as there are lots of singers groups looking for opportunities. It doesn’t cost a lot to make sure you change door card batteries regularly Others are basic requirements if doing business. For example you don’t leave a glass elevator to one of the most expensive restaurants in Cebu out of order for month/years. I am purchasing a condo unit in Marco Polo residences and expected to regularly visit the hotel for meals/drinks, but if this is the quality and service we can expect, then I will not be utilizing their services.
The hotel markets itself as a 5-star hotel in Cebu but it is way waay far from that star rating. This mesmerizing sunset can be seen in one of the mountains in Cebu! Mt. Naupa is located in Brgy. Lanas, Naga, Cebu. This place is near my hometown where I grew up so it's quite familiar. You can take a bus at South bus terminal going to Toledo City. Ask the driver to drop you off at "Eskina Lanas" the fare is around 70php. Going to the mountain you can ride a motorbike, 100php should be enough to pay. The road is fine it's just narrow. You don't have to trek for a long time that's the thing I like the most. Maybe just walk for 5 minutes then you'll be on top. Stores are available around too so it's quite convenient. 30php for entrance fee, 20php for overnight stay. You can rent a room or tent in the area. It has the best sunset view.

🐋 Oslob Whale Shark
Watching Immerse in an aquatic dance with gentle giants at Oslob! Marvel as these colossal creatures glide by, offering a once-in-a-lifetime encounter. Early birds catch the serene swim, so snag a cozy hotel for that dawn adventure. Tip: Capture the moment, but respect these majestic beings and their ocean home.
📍 Magellan's Cross Pavilion
Step into history at Magellan's Cross Pavilion, where culture and spirituality intertwine. Gaze upon the rich frescoes and feel the fervor of Cebuanos for this potent symbol of faith. Sunday mornings here are a mosaic of prayers and offerings – an authentic slice of local devotion.
🐟 Moalboal Sardine Run
Experience the underwater ballet of Moalboal's sardine run. A shimmering, living cloud of fish awaits just a few meters below the surface. Dive into this breathtaking spectacle and swim with a billion-strong school. Pro tip: Bring an underwater camera for this surreal snorkel session!
🏝️ Sumilon Island
Escape to the secluded beauty of Sumilon Island. Snorkel in crystal-clear waters, witness a rainbow of marine life, and indulge in the sun-kissed bliss of white sandy shores. A bit pricier, but oh, so private – it's the luxe island life calling!
🕍 Basilica Minore del Santo Niño
As dusk falls, the Basilica Minore del Santo Niño illuminates, its ancient walls whispering tales of resilience and faith. The soft glow accentuates its Spanish colonial beauty, inviting a peaceful reflection. A quiet stroll here is to walk amidst whispers of history and hallowed secrets.
